Preventive Maintenance
It is recommended a normal inspection of the electrical
swivel collector ring and brush assembly be established. An
example of this could be at approximately 100 to 150 engine
operating hours. When this time limit is reached, perform the
following.
1.
Check collector ring and brush assembly for any
corrosion, pitting, arcing, and wear.
2.
Check collector ring setscrews are tight.
3.
Check brush and arm assembly springs. Ensure they
are holding brushes firmly against the collector rings.

SWING LOCK PIN
Description
T h e p u r p o s e o f t h e s w i n g l o c k p i n i s t o l o c k t h e
superstructure in position directly over the front for pick and
carry loads. The pin swing lock installation consists of a large
pin, a control handle in the right side of the cab, and control
linkage that allows the crane operator to set and free the pin.
When the superstructure is directly over the front, pushing
the control handle down drops the swing lock pin into a
socket on the carrier frame, locking the superstructure in
place. Pulling the control handle up pulls the pin out of the
socket, unlocking the superstructure.
